Electrolytic copper cathodes are produced through an electrolytic refining process that involves copper extraction from raw ore. The process removes impurities, leaving behind high-purity copper with minimal contaminants. This results in copper cathodes that are highly conductive, corrosion-resistant, and durable. These cathodes are then processed further into rods, wires, or tubes, depending on the specific application requirements.
